Hot smoked salmon and rocket pasta salad recipe

Hot smoked salmon and rocket pasta salad

This filling combination of hot smoked salmon, wholewheat penne pasta, nutritious pumpkin seeds and fresh rocket provides a steady source of energy to keep you going throughout the afternoon. This pasta salad is quick and easy to prepare and offers a tasty lunch option for when you are on the go.

See method
  • Serves 1
  • 5 mins to prepare and 10 mins to cook
  • 648 calories / serving

    Ingredients

    • 80g wholewheat penne
    • 1/2 tbsp olive oil
    • ½ lemon, zested and juiced
    • 1 tbsp roughly ch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
    • 1/2 x 180g pack hot smoked salmon fillets, flaked
    • 25g (1oz) pumpkin seeds, toasted
    • handful rocket leaves

    Method

    1. Cook the pasta in a medium pan of boiling salted water following the packet instructions; drain.
    2. In a large bowl, toss the cooked pasta with the oil, lemon zest and juice, parsley, salmon, half the pumpkin seeds and some seasoning. Set aside to cool.
    3. Fold through the rocket leaves and transfer to a portable container. Scatter over the remaining seeds before sealing.
